My Name Is Written
Key Scripture
"However, do not rejoice that the spirits submit to you, but rejoice that your names are written in heaven." — Luke 10:20
Our Greatest Identity
We spend much of life trying to answer one question: Who am I?
The world encourages us to build our identity around careers, accomplishments, relationships, possessions, or reputation. Those things can all change in a moment. Jobs disappear. Health declines. People disappoint us. Even our own hearts can condemn us.
Jesus points us to something that never changes.
When the seventy-two disciples returned from ministry, they were excited about the miracles they had witnessed. They celebrated the authority God had given them. Yet Jesus redirected their joy toward something far greater.
"Rejoice that your names are written in heaven."
Their greatest blessing wasn't what they had done for God.
It was what God had done for them.
The same is true for every believer today.
Our confidence isn't built on a perfect record.
It's built on the perfect Savior.
Grace Wrote the Story
No one earns a place in God's family.
No amount of good works can erase our sin. No religious effort can purchase eternal life.
Jesus accomplished what we never could.
Through His death and resurrection, He made forgiveness available to everyone who believes in Him.
Because of His grace, our names are written in the Lamb's Book of Life.
That truth changes everything.
We no longer live trying to earn God's acceptance.
We live because we have already received it through Christ.
